Fluorite, Denton Mine, Harris Creek Mining Sub-District, Hardin County, Illinois, USA

$0.00
Sold Out

Size: Cabinet

Species: Fluorite with Calcite

Locality: Denton Mine, Harris Creek Mining Sub-District, Hardin County, Illinois, USA

Description: This color is highly sought after by collectors for its eye astounding mixture of blue and purple. This is one of the top colors available from the Denton Mine locality. The raised purple corners and calcite crystals add depth and a complexity to the specimen that gives the observer a pause as they examine the many details. In my opinion this is an excellent Illinois fluorite for almost any level of collector.
